A betting community from North Rhine-Westphalia won.
And even a record win: the lucky ones can look forward to more than 110 million euros – that is the highest lottery win in German history.
15 players share the prize.

Eurojackpot with new rules: total is approaching the upper limit
At the Eurojackpot on Friday (May 20th) there are 106 million euros in the pot.
This is only possible because new rules for the lottery game were introduced at the end of March.
This includes that a maximum jackpot of up to 120 million euros will be allowed in the future.
In addition, a Tuesday draw took place for the first time on March 29th.
In addition to the Eurojackpot on Friday, there has been a second chance to win every week since then.

Lottery fans must fill out a Eurojackpot ticket to have a chance of winning millions on Friday.
Five out of 50 and two out of 10 numbers must be ticked in each betting field.
The stake per betting field is two euros plus the processing fee, which differs depending on the state lottery company.
The Eurojackpot is a pan-European lottery.

The probability of hitting the Eurojackpot is given, but very low.
The chance of winning for prize class one is 1:96 million.
In prize class two, the chance is 1:6 million.
Participation in the Eurojackpot is permitted from the age of 18.
